Montague Summers Papers

 Collection
Identifier: GTM-110501
Scope and Contents The Montague Summers papers comprise the surviving collection of letters, manuscripts, and printed ephemera belonging to this popular author at the time of his death in 1948. A significant portion of the collection consists further of the papers of Summers' friend, the English author and literary biographer S.M. Ellis, which came into Summers' possession after Ellis' death in 1933 (Summers dedicated his 1933 anthology, Victorian Ghost Stories, to the memory of S.M.E.)....
Dates: 1845 - 1949; Majority of material found within 1920 - 1945
Found in Notes:  A brief history of the discovery of Montague Summers' papers has been provided in "The Manuscripts of Montague Summers, Revisited" by Gerard O'Sullivan, published in Antigonish Review, Fall 2009, Issue 159, p. 111-131. 21p.
